Output 8e6a423ea7d32f24c962d07636a0226ca04fe3ef9aef4fa915d1cb581a87fa3f:0

value
294787
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bdf56ba4f111910357e81abb3923cbf4fe866876 OP_EQUAL
address
3K1Rduxtob9YZyeKJ8Qqw3XZiMagFsP8j4
transaction
8e6a423ea7d32f24c962d07636a0226ca04fe3ef9aef4fa915d1cb581a87fa3f
confirmations
174882
spent
true